I'm trying to create a collage style thumbnail gallery for a photography project. I want to sort of make a clickable collage gallery like the one you can make from picasa, but all the thumbnails should open as larger images. The trouble is getting all the images to fit, but not line up.. not sure if i'm explaining this so well, but here's an example: http://photodelusions.files.wordpres...08/09/jpgs.jpg I have about 100 images i need to arrange in collage like that one. |

The easiest way I can think of is to create the collage in Photoshop and use the slice tool to slice them, then have photoshop export the CSS. Coding that by hand would take forever.
